    Nothing really. I guess it's a ten minute walk to the main square (but we knew this before booking) and we quite enjoyed making the walk through the souks each time we wanted to go to Jema el-Fna. On the other hand, the riad is right next to the museum of Marrakesh and the Medrassa Ben Youseff if you're planning on going there.

    I recommend booking an airport transfer with the riad, (you can arrange this once you have confirmed your booking), otherwise it will be very difficult to find the place - especially if you're arriving at night - and someone will take you directly to the riad. On arrival, we were given a tour of the riad and maps of the surrounding area which were extremely helpful as at this point we didn't have a SIM/data to navigate ourselves with. Hafed then took us to a nearby restaurant and asked them to stay open a bit longer so we could eat after our journey which we really appreciated. We stayed in the double room superior, the room was very big and beds were nice and comfy. The room was also very nicely cleaned every morning and the breakfast is really varied and filling (included pancakes, bread, cake, yoghurt, tea/coffee/juice & Moroccan tea)! The riad itself is very beautiful. Thank you to Hafed who made sure we were okay and safe to navigate the alleys in the medina and recommended some alternative spots to sightsee at. I saw some concerns before this trip about how the alleyways may seem unsafe, but as a group of 3 female travelers we felt very safe walking back even quite late at night. There are only a couple of keys to the riad so either you have to knock on the door for someone to let you in, or take a key if you know you will be coming back late.

    The only thing I can note is that we went in the first week of January and the nights did get quite cold. You can tell that these buildings in Marrakech are built to keep the hot summer heat out because i would wake up really cold in the mornings. However, it wasn't a real issue because I just brought extra warm clothes with me on the trip. Also, like i mentioned perviously, the riad is located right in the medina. So if you are not used to the crowds of the city, be prepared to feel very overwhelmed at the crowds of the medina. I will note that the location of the riad itself is very nice because it's located in the quiet back streets, away from the crowds. But once you venture out a bit more, it gets extremely busy and you have to be careful about walking into someone or watching out for motorcycles going by (because there are LOTS of them).

    Really loved my stay here. Immediately we were given a full tour of the riad and because of the location being in the Medina, we were also given a map and told how to make our way back so that we don't get lost. Even when we booked different activities such as quad biking and getting on a hot air balloon, the staff made sure to drop us off at the exact locations where our transfers would pick us up. Everyone enjoyed the breakfast. There was lots of variety between orange juice, yoghurt, tea, coffee, cake, fruit, pancakes and lots mpre! Everything was sooo tasty. Furthermore, due to it's location in the medina, it is very close to all the major spots you need to see. Taxi's are always a faster option, but we decided to save money and explore the area properly by walking everywhere with the closest walk being 5 mins to Le Jardin Secret and the furthest walk being about 30 mins to the YSL Museum (which is literally nothing). The riad staff were very informative, giving us insider information and making sure we were aware of all the places we need to visit. For example, Abdu warned us to avoid asking strangers for help getting back to the riad because then they will demand you pay them for their help (hence why you are given a map on day 1). I think that people choosing to stay here will appreciate all the tips and tricks to avoid being scammed, especially because it's so common in Marrakech. A bit of personal advice from me: make sure to download MAPS.ME. It's basically google maps but works without connection. It was a real life saver when navigating my way back to the riad because the streets are confusing and like a maze. Furthermore, a real shoutout to Hafed. I really enjoyed the biscuits the riad served, and when I asked, he went to get me two full boxes of them I could take back home (I paid him for the biscuits obviously). 10/10 biscuits btw.
